The LCM of two natural numbers is 15 times their HCF.
If the product of given two numbers is 2160, then find the LCM of the numbers.Solution
Let the HCF of the number be 'H'. So, LCM = 15H Product of two numbers = Product of their HCF and LCM So, 15H × H = 2160 Or, H² = 144 Or, H = 12 or H = –12 Since, HCF cannot be negative. So, H = 12 Therefore, LCM = 15 × 12 = 180
